import os
import json
import mock
from http import HTTPStatus
from django.urls import reverse
from ..models import Attachment
from .base import BaseTestCase
from .testapp.models import ModelWithUuidPk
class ViewTestCase(BaseTestCase):
def test_empty_post_to_form_wont_create_attachment(self):
add_url = reverse(
"attachments:add",
kwargs={
"app_label": "testapp",
"model_name": "testmodel",
"pk": self.obj.pk,
},
)
response = self.client.post(add_url)
self.assertEqual(302, response.status_code)
self.assertEqual(Attachment.objects.count(), 0)
self.assertEqual(
Attachment.objects.attachments_for_object(self.obj).count(), 0
)
def test_invalid_model_wont_fail(self):
add_url = reverse(
"attachments:add",
kwargs={
"app_label": "thisdoes",
"model_name": "notexist",
"pk": self.obj.pk,
},
)
response = self.client.post(add_url)
self.assertEqual(302, response.status_code)
self.assertEqual(Attachment.objects.count(), 0)
self.assertEqual(
Attachment.objects.attachments_for_object(self.obj).count(), 0
)
def test_invalid_attachment_wont_fail(self):
self.client.login(**self.cred_jon)
self._upload_testfile(file_obj="Not a UploadedFile object")
self.assertEqual(Attachment.objects.count(), 0)
self.assertEqual(
Attachment.objects.attachments_for_object(self.obj).count(), 0
)
def test_upload_size_less_than_limit(self):
# NOTE: in all of the other tests there's no limit specified
# so they will cover the branch where the setting is missing
with self.settings(FILE_UPLOAD_MAX_SIZE=1024):
self.client.login(**self.cred_jon)
self._upload_testfile()
self.assertEqual(Attachment.objects.count(), 1)
self.assertEqual(
Attachment.objects.attachments_for_object(self.obj).count(), 1
)
def test_upload_size_more_than_limit(self):
# we set a limit of 1 byte b/c the file used for testing
# is very small
with self.settings(FILE_UPLOAD_MAX_SIZE=1):
self.client.login(**self.cred_jon)
response = self._upload_testfile()
self.assertContains(response, "File exceeds maximum size of 1")
self.assertEqual(Attachment.objects.count(), 0)
self.assertEqual(
Attachment.objects.attachments_for_object(self.obj).count(), 0
)
def test_upload_without_permission(self):
"""
Remove the 'add permission' and try to upload a file.
"""
self.jon.user_permissions.remove(self.add_permission)
self.client.login(**self.cred_jon)
self._upload_testfile()
self.assertEqual(Attachment.objects.count(), 0)
self.assertEqual(
Attachment.objects.attachments_for_object(self.obj).count(), 0
)
def test_upload_with_permission(self):
self.client.login(**self.cred_jon)
self._upload_testfile()
self.assertEqual(Attachment.objects.count(), 1)
self.assertEqual(
Attachment.objects.attachments_for_object(self.obj).count(), 1
)
def test_unauthed_user_cant_delete_attachment(self):
self.client.login(**self.cred_jon)
self._upload_testfile()
att = Attachment.objects.first()
del_url = reverse(
"attachments:delete", kwargs={"attachment_pk": att.pk}
)
self.client.logout()
self.client.get(del_url, follow=True)
self.assertEqual(Attachment.objects.count(), 1)
self.assertEqual(
Attachment.objects.attachments_for_object(self.obj).count(), 1
)
def test_author_can_delete_attachment(self):
self.client.login(**self.cred_jon)
self._upload_testfile()
att = Attachment.objects.first()
file_path = att.attachment_file.path
del_url = reverse(
"attachments:delete", kwargs={"attachment_pk": att.pk}
)
self.client.get(del_url, follow=True)
self.assertEqual(Attachment.objects.count(), 0)
# file on disk is still present b/c setting not specified
self.assertTrue(os.path.exists(file_path))
def test_author_cant_delete_attachment_if_no_delete_permission(self):
self.jon.user_permissions.remove(self.del_permission)
self.client.login(**self.cred_jon)
self._upload_testfile()
att = Attachment.objects.first()
del_url = reverse(
"attachments:delete", kwargs={"attachment_pk": att.pk}
)
self.client.get(del_url, follow=True)
self.assertEqual(Attachment.objects.count(), 1)
def test_author_cant_delete_others_attachment(self):
self.client.login(**self.cred_jon)
self._upload_testfile()
obj1 = Attachment.objects.order_by("-created")[0]
self.client.login(**self.cred_jane)
self._upload_testfile()
obj2 = Attachment.objects.order_by("-created")[0]
self.assertNotEqual(obj1, obj2)
# Jon can't delete Janes attachment
self.client.login(**self.cred_jon)
del_url = reverse(
"attachments:delete", kwargs={"attachment_pk": obj2.pk}
)
self.client.get(del_url, follow=True)
self.assertEqual(Attachment.objects.count(), 2)
def test_author_can_delete_others_attachment_with_permission(self):
self.client.login(**self.cred_jon)
self._upload_testfile()
obj1 = Attachment.objects.order_by("-created")[0]
path1 = obj1.attachment_file.path
self.client.login(**self.cred_jane)
self._upload_testfile()
obj2 = Attachment.objects.order_by("-created")[0]
path2 = obj2.attachment_file.path
self.assertNotEqual(obj1, obj2)
# Jon has the `delete_foreign_attachments` permission so he can
# delete Janes attachment
self.jon.user_permissions.add(self.del_foreign_permission)
self.client.login(**self.cred_jon)
# explicitly set the delete setting to False to
# cover that branch as well
with self.settings(DELETE_ATTACHMENT_FILE=False):
del_url = reverse(
"attachments:delete", kwargs={"attachment_pk": obj2.pk}
)
self.client.get(del_url, follow=True)
self.assertEqual(Attachment.objects.count(), 1)
self.assertTrue(os.path.exists(path1))
self.assertTrue(os.path.exists(path2))
def test_delete_removes_files_from_disk_if_settings(self):
self.client.login(**self.cred_jon)
self._upload_testfile()
att = Attachment.objects.first()
file_path = att.attachment_file.path
with self.settings(DELETE_ATTACHMENTS_FROM_DISK=True):
del_url = reverse(
"attachments:delete", kwargs={"attachment_pk": att.pk}
)
self.client.get(del_url, follow=True)
self.assertEqual(Attachment.objects.count(), 0)
self.assertFalse(os.path.exists(file_path))
def test_delete_does_not_raise_if_settings_and_file_missing(self):
self.client.login(**self.cred_jon)
self._upload_testfile()
att = Attachment.objects.first()
file_path = att.attachment_file.path
# remove the file before hand
os.remove(file_path)
with self.settings(DELETE_ATTACHMENTS_FROM_DISK=True):
del_url = reverse(
"attachments:delete", kwargs={"attachment_pk": att.pk}
)
self.client.get(del_url, follow=True)
self.assertEqual(Attachment.objects.count(), 0)
self.assertFalse(os.path.exists(file_path))
def test_delete_does_not_raise_if_os_remove_raises(self):
self.client.login(**self.cred_jon)
self._upload_testfile()
att = Attachment.objects.first()
with mock.patch("attachments.views.os.remove") as _mock:
_mock.side_effect = OSError("Test file does not exist")
with self.settings(DELETE_ATTACHMENTS_FROM_DISK=True):
del_url = reverse(
"attachments:delete", kwargs={"attachment_pk": att.pk}
)
self.client.get(del_url, follow=True)
self.assertEqual(Attachment.objects.count(), 0)
# NOTE: we don't assert the file path here because
# the mock which raises will not actually delete it
class UUIDTestCase(BaseTestCase):
target_model_class = ModelWithUuidPk
def test_upload_with_permission(self):
self.client.login(**self.cred_jon)
self._upload_testfile()
self.assertEqual(Attachment.objects.count(), 1)
self.assertEqual(
Attachment.objects.attachments_for_object(self.obj).count(), 1
)
class CustomValidatorsTestCase(BaseTestCase):
def test_deny_specific_content(self):
self.client.login(**self.cred_jon)
response = self._upload_testfile(file_content=b"<xml>this is not allowed</xml>")
self.assertContains(response, "XML is forbidden")
self.assertEqual(Attachment.objects.count(), 0)
self.assertEqual(
Attachment.objects.attachments_for_object(self.obj).count(), 0
)
def test_form_errors_are_returned_as_json(self):
self.client.login(**self.cred_jon)
response = self._upload_testfile(
file_content=b"<xml>this is not allowed</xml>",
HTTP_X_RETURN_FORM_ERRORS=True,
)
self.assertEqual(response.status_code, HTTPStatus.BAD_REQUEST)
self.assertEqual(response.headers.get("Content-Type"), "application/json")
# this should be a dict
errors = json.loads(response.content)
# note: field errors are a list of string messages
self.assertEqual(errors["attachment_file"], ["XML is forbidden"])
self.assertEqual(Attachment.objects.count(), 0)
self.assertEqual(
Attachment.objects.attachments_for_object(self.obj).count(), 0
)
